Question 95 4Runner regearing opinions

1995 4Runner 2WD automatic
2" suspension with 1" body
295/70/17 (33.3") Nitto Trail Grapplers

Thinking somewhere between 4.56 and 5.29 as I only have to redo one diff.

If you have a similar setup what gears did you use?

I know this is for a DD Wabbit, and I have to cast my vote for 4.10s. I regeared mine from 4.88 to 4.10 and have 255/85/16 33.4" tall and get 23.4mpg freeway with this setup. I think RobD said he was seeing as high as 25mpg with his 4.10s and 285s. I have plenty of grunt for takeoff and great top end passing power. You weight even less. I run about 2100 rpm at 65mph. You may be wanting a little more take off grunt for the streets? You have 3.90s now?

I got 3.4 with 5spd running 35's and 5.29. (65mph, 5th gear, 3K rpm) It's too low. I'm gonna swap down to 4.88. I have 4.56 ring and pinion for the rear that I'm not going to use. Do you want it? I paid 100 for it. You can have it for the same price....+shipping.

In theory, you shouldn't have to regear it if you're going just 33's.
